LB03 DOW is a 2004 Porsche Cayenne in Silver with a 3,189c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 82.4%.
Across all 2004 Porsche Cayenne models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.3% with a typical mileage of 84,940 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Porsche Cayenne f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 5,217 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LB03 DOW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Porsche Cayenne typ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 22 years old, this Porsche Cayenne is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
